Samsung Galaxy A71 Brief Review
Samsung Galaxy A71 features 6.7-inch FHD+ Super AMOLED Plus "Infinity-O" display, 32MP selfie camera, and 64MP rear quad camera. It runs on a Qualcomm Snapdragon 730 chipset with up to 8GB RAM, 128GB internal storage, and One UI based on Android 9 Pie operating system. It also packs a massive 4,500 mAh battery coupled with 25W super-fast charger.
Galaxy A71 was equipped with quad camera system: 64-megapixel camera main sensor, 12-megapixel ultra-wide camera, a 5-megapixel depth sensor, and a 5-megapixel macro lens, which allows users to capture photos in clear detail and stunning scale, may it be in any light condition, day or night. Its 32MP selfie camera also features selfie focus which gives you clear, high-resolution photos while gently blurring the background. It also offers Super AMOLED Plus Infinity-O display with a screen size of 6.7-inch resulting to 89% screen-to-body ratio, the display provides an expansive and immersive experience. It has access to the Samsung ecosystem including Bixby (Vision, Lens Mode, Routines), Samsung Pay and Samsung Health. As for security, it is protected with the defense-grade security platform, Samsung Knox. For biometrics, there's an on-screen fingerprint scanner and face recognition.
